Ontario players have gained a new payment option for online betting and gaming following the launch of Game On gift cards by Blackhawk Network (BHN). The rollout marks the Canadian debut of the multi-brand betting gift card and provides a dedicated funding solution for licensed online sportsbooks and casino platforms operating in the province.
Announced on June 16, 2026, the launch extends a product that first entered the United States in December 2020. BHN said the Ontario introduction represents the first stage of a broader regional strategy as the company examines opportunities in other Canadian provinces.
The cards are available both in stores and online. Customers can purchase them in amounts ranging from CA$20 to CA$250 and use the balance across multiple participating operators. The cards do not expire and carry no post-purchase usage fees.
Funding Multiple Gaming Accounts
Game On allows players to fund accounts with more than one participating operator using a single gift card product. After activation, customers can enter card details on approved partner sites to deposit funds.
The cards are currently accepted by BetMGM, BetRivers and FanDuel. Peoples Trust Company issues the cards, which function exclusively as an Ontario-specific funding method and can only be used with licensed operators.
Consumers can purchase the cards through retail locations or online, including the dedicated Game On website.
Product Targets Convenience and Control
BHN said the cards offer a secure and compliant payment option while supporting responsible gambling practices. Players can preload a set amount and use it across different gaming accounts.

Expansion Plans in Canada
BHN cited growth in Ontario’s regulated gaming sector as part of the rationale for the launch. According to figures referenced by the company, regulated online sportsbooks in Ontario generated a record CA$102 million in sports betting revenue in November 2025, up 29% year over year from more than CA$1.25 billion in wagers.
The company is exploring expansion of the Get Your Game On™ cards into other Canadian provinces during 2026 as regulations continue to develop.
